/**
 * Support class for {@link GroupAggregateBuilder1}
 * and {@link WindowGroupAggregateBuilder1}. The
 * motivation is to have the ability to specify different output
 * types ({@code Entry} vs. {@code TimestampedEntry}).
 *
 * @param  type of the grouping key
 */
@SuppressWarnings("rawtypes")
public class GrAggBuilder {
    private final PipelineImpl pipelineImpl;
    private final WindowDefinition wDef;
    private final List upstreamStages = new ArrayList<>();
    private final List> keyFns = new ArrayList<>();

    public GrAggBuilder(BatchStageWithKey stage0) {
        ComputeStageImplBase computeStage = ((StageWithGroupingBase) stage0).computeStage;
        pipelineImpl = (PipelineImpl) computeStage.getPipeline();
        wDef = null;
        upstreamStages.add(computeStage);
        keyFns.add(stage0.keyFn());
    }

    public GrAggBuilder(StageWithKeyAndWindow stage) {
        ComputeStageImplBase computeStage = ((StageWithGroupingBase) stage).computeStage;
        ensureJetEvents(computeStage, "This pipeline stage");
        pipelineImpl = (PipelineImpl) computeStage.getPipeline();
        wDef = stage.windowDefinition();
        upstreamStages.add(computeStage);
        keyFns.add(stage.keyFn());
    }

    @SuppressWarnings("unchecked")
    public  Tag add(StreamStageWithKey stage) {
        ComputeStageImplBase computeStage = ((StageWithGroupingBase) stage).computeStage;
        ensureJetEvents(computeStage, "This pipeline stage");
        upstreamStages.add(computeStage);
        keyFns.add(stage.keyFn());
        return (Tag) tag(upstreamStages.size() - 1);
    }

    @SuppressWarnings("unchecked")
    public  Tag add(BatchStageWithKey stage) {
        upstreamStages.add(((StageWithGroupingBase) stage).computeStage);
        keyFns.add(stage.keyFn());
        return (Tag) tag(upstreamStages.size() - 1);
    }

    public  BatchStage buildBatch(
            @Nonnull AggregateOperation aggrOp,
            @Nonnull BiFunctionEx mapToOutputFn
    ) {
        checkSerializable(mapToOutputFn, "mapToOutputFn");
        List upstreamTransforms = toList(upstreamStages, s -> s.transform);
        AbstractTransform transform = new GroupTransform<>(upstreamTransforms, keyFns, aggrOp, mapToOutputFn);
        pipelineImpl.connect(upstreamStages, transform);
        return new BatchStageImpl<>(transform, pipelineImpl);
    }

    public  StreamStage> buildStream(@Nonnull AggregateOperation aggrOp) {
        List upstreamTransforms = toList(upstreamStages, s -> s.transform);
        FunctionAdapter fnAdapter = ADAPT_TO_JET_EVENT;
        // Casts in this expression are a workaround for JDK 8 compiler bug:
        @SuppressWarnings("unchecked")
        List> adaptedKeyFns = toList(keyFns, fn -> fnAdapter.adaptKeyFn((FunctionEx) fn));
        AbstractTransform transform = new WindowGroupTransform(
                upstreamTransforms, wDef, adaptedKeyFns, fnAdapter.adaptAggregateOperation(aggrOp));
        pipelineImpl.connect(upstreamStages, transform);
        return new StreamStageImpl<>(transform, fnAdapter, pipelineImpl);
    }
}
